Output ce2c36407a644b387fbf11df25eda7bbfedfac2e4e37a8df5e0f54c4b2dbe4bc:3

value
149210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6a62841a796127390d16184489b7249d1e9453c OP_EQUAL
address
3QBBCYQWLbWhYDzhb55gWMkoRbU7uZ1VUV
transaction
ce2c36407a644b387fbf11df25eda7bbfedfac2e4e37a8df5e0f54c4b2dbe4bc
confirmations
346030
spent
true